Bongzilla's second album is an appropriately lazy affair, beginning with songs that last for far too long before the band remembers to stop, and concluding with live versions of earlier material, presumably because the effort of going into the studio and coming up with new songs was just too much hassle. It's a less consistent and entertaining album than the debut for these reasons, but will still satisfy sludge metal fans with its mind-numbingly slow and needlessly distorted riffs, and mix of screeched vocals and samples from old footage of authoritarian figures preaching the evils of cannabis.
